Garland Summer Musicals Board of Directors announced the 2016 summer season shows.

The first show is the Broadway and film classic “Fiddler on the Roof,” scheduled for June 17-26. The second show is Gershwin’s “Nice Work If You Can Get It,” set for July 22-31.

Both musicals will be under the helm of former New York director and Wylie resident Buff Shurr, who is returning for his 35th season.
